Concrete raising services involve elevating sunken or uneven concrete slabs to restore their original level and stability. This process typically uses specialized materials, such as polyurethane foam or mudjacking mixtures, to lift and support the affected areas. The procedure is designed to be minimally invasive, often requiring only small access points, which allows for quick completion without extensive demolition or reconstruction. By raising the concrete, property owners can improve the appearance and functionality of driveways, sidewalks, patios, and other flat surfaces.
One of the primary issues addressed by concrete raising is ground subsidence or soil settlement, which can cause slabs to sink, crack, or become uneven over time. These issues not only impact curb appeal but can also create safety hazards, such as tripping risks or drainage problems. Concrete raising helps to level uneven surfaces, reducing the likelihood of damage to vehicles, footwear, or property. Additionally, it can prevent further deterioration and the need for costly replacements by stabilizing the existing concrete.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Cost Range - The typical cost for concrete raising services varies from approximately $500 to $2,500 per slab, depending on size and condition. For example, a standard driveway slab may cost around $1,200. Costs can fluctuate based on location and project complexity.
Factors Affecting Price - Factors such as the extent of settling, accessibility, and the number of slabs to be raised influence overall costs. Additional work like crack repairs or surface leveling may add to the expense, with prices increasing accordingly.
Average Cost per Square Foot - Many contractors charge between $3 and $8 per square foot for concrete raising services. A typical residential driveway of 300 square feet might cost between $900 and $2,400 to raise and level.

What is concrete raising? Concrete raising is a process that lifts and stabilizes sunken or uneven concrete slabs, restoring their original level and appearance.
How long does concrete raising typ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and extent of the work, but many projects can be completed within a few hours.
Is concrete raising suitable for all types of concrete damage? It is most effective for uneven slabs caused by soil settling or minor cracks, but may not be appropriate for severely cracked or damaged concrete.
What are the benefits of choosing concrete raising over replacement? Concrete raising is usually faster, less disruptive, and more cost-effective than full replacement, with minimal excavation required.
